Kazakhstan’s rising flyweight star Asu Almabayev is set for the biggest fight of his career as he steps into the UFC Fight Night 253 main event on short notice. Originally scheduled to face Brandon Royval, Manel Kape will now take on Almabayev, who has the opportunity to make a massive statement in the flyweight division.
Boasting an impressive professional record of 21 wins and only 2 losses, Almabayev has been steadily climbing the ranks with his well-rounded skill set. The 30-year-old fighter has shown exceptional grappling abilities, a relentless pace, and underrated striking, making him a serious threat to anyone in the division.
Almabayev’s opponent, Manel Kape, is a former RIZIN bantamweight champion and one of the most explosive strikers in the UFC’s flyweight division. Known for his knockout power and unpredictable movement, Kape presents a tough challenge for the Kazakh fighter. However, Almabayev’s superior wrestling and ability to dictate the pace could be the key to neutralizing Kape’s striking threat.
This fight represents more than just a short-notice replacement bout—it is Almabayev’s chance to break into the top tier of the UFC’s flyweight division. A win over Kape would propel him into the title conversation and solidify his reputation as one of the most dangerous new contenders.
